Hawaiian Gardens is a locality in Los Angeles County, California, United States. It has a population of 13,691. The population density is 5643.9 people per km². Hawaiian Gardens is located at 33.8314°N, 118.0728°W. It observes the Pacific Time (America/Los_Angeles) timezone. ZIP code: 90716.

It lies 1.9 miles south-south-west of Cerritos, CA (from Cerritos, CA: bearing 194°T), and is situated 8.0 miles east-north-east of Long Beach.
